log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

前端老旧项目全面性能优化指南与面试攻略

核心 Web VitalsLCP (Largest Contentful Paint): 最大内容绘制时间FID (First Input Delay): 首次输入延迟CLS (Cumulative Layout Shift): 累积布局偏移其他重要指标浏览器开发者工具Lighthouse 自动化分析WebPageTest 分析加载性能问题运行时性能问题代码分割与懒加载避免阻塞主线程内存优化2.

#前端#性能优化#面试
把 DeepSeek 变成“多功能助理”:一套可落地的使用方法

这篇文章系统介绍了如何将DeepSeek AI打造成高效的多功能助理,提出了可落地的使用方法框架。主要内容包括:明确AI的特定角色定位(如技术裁判、需求拆解员等);建立上下文资产包提升输入质量;详细列举代码、产品、文档等场景下的具体应用模板;设计度量指标评估效果;指出常见误区并提供改进方案;最后给出三天快速启动计划和持续迭代建议。强调通过结构化思考和标准化模板,将AI作为"机械放大&qu

#人工智能
AI 的发展对前端的影响与机遇

AI技术正在深刻重塑前端开发,主要影响体现在开发流程自动化、交互范式升级和架构革新。大模型能力提升使自然语言驱动开发成为可能,Web平台硬件加速支持浏览器端推理,推动前端向"意图捕获"和智能交互转型。开发流程中,需求原型、组件搭建等环节可通过AI生成初稿后人工优化;代码生成效率提升30-60%,但需建立规则护栏确保质量。新架构呈现分层特点:从意图解析到AI能力调用,再到结果可视

#人工智能#前端
async/await 到底要不要加 try catch?

是否使用 try-catch 处理 async/await 错误需根据具体场景判断。关键原则是在适当位置以恰当方式处理错误。需要错误恢复、日志记录、资源清理或顶层入口时,应使用 try-catch;中间层函数可让错误向上传播,有统一错误处理机制时也可省略。对于简单错误处理,.catch() 可能更简洁,而纯数据转换函数通常无需 try-catch。最佳实践是区分不同场景,避免不必要的错误捕获,同时

#javascript
到底了